Responsibilities

  • Understand printing system capabilities and roadmap to implement automation solutions
  • Drive all stages of print production development including DFAM, file preparation, and quality control
  • Analyze in-situ data and post-print part quality to drive continuous improvement
  • Use first-principles thinking to define test methods and provide technical recommendations
  • Document application requirements, statements of work, and standard operating procedures
  • Interface with external customers to communicate technical capabilities and improve DFAM
  • Contribute to internal technology development via detailed design and systems level improvements

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in mechanical or aerospace engineering from an ABET accredited university
  • Hands-on design experience from internships or engineering clubs (FSAE, Baja SAE, robotics, etc.)
  • Full life-cycle hardware design experience from hand calcs to CAD to fabrication and testing
  • Strong understanding of mechanical engineering fundamentals

Preferred Qualifications

  • Experience with metal 3D printing (DMLS or LPBF)
  • Master’s degree in mechanical or aerospace engineering
  • Scripting experience in Matlab or similar for toolpath generation
  • Process development experience for metal additive manufacturing
  • Mechanical systems design experience
